The making of leaders

NTU is a place where discovery, growth and connection thrive. Nanyang Alumni Awards 2025 winners share how their time on campus inspired their careers, broadened their perspectives and fuelled their leadership journeys.

The Awards ceremony was held on 21 November 2025 in Singapore.
